Jacob Abbott's 'Rollo in Geneva' is a captivating tale set in the beautiful city of Geneva, following the adventures of the young protagonist, Rollo. The book is written in Abbott's signature engaging narrative style, filled with vivid descriptions of the city's landmarks and cultural nuances. The story not only entertains but also educates readers about the history and customs of Geneva during the time period. Abbott's portrayal of Rollo's experiences offers a window into a bygone era, making it a valuable piece of historical fiction. Readers will be enthralled by the detailed accounts of Rollo's escapades and the lessons he learns along the way.Jacob Abbott, a prolific author of children's literature, had a deep understanding of the complexities of young minds and the importance of moral education. His works often combine adventure with moral guidance, aiming to instill valuable lessons in his young readers. 'Rollo in Geneva' is no exception, as Abbott weaves a tale that entertains while also teaching important values such as courage, generosity, and curiosity.
